1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Solve: 3(x - 2) = 18
Back
x = 8
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
When you graph an inequality, you use a closed dot when you use which symbols?
Back
≤, ≥
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
The objective when solving an equation is to...
Back
isolate the variable.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Container A has 200L of water, and is being filled at a rate of 6 liters per minute. Container B has 500L of water, and is being drained at 6 liters per minute. Write an equation to find how many minutes, m, it will take for the two containers to have the same amount of water.
Back
200 + 6m = 500 - 6m

6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is an expression?
Back
A combination of numbers, variables, and operators (like +, -, ×, ÷) without an equality sign.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is an equation?
Back
A mathematical statement that asserts the equality of two expressions.
